本文由AI智能模型生成,在自有数据的基础上,训练NLP文本生成模型,根据标题生成内容,适配到模板。内容仅供参考,不对其准确性、真实性等作任何形式的保证,如果有任何问题或意见,请联系contentedit@huawei.com或点击右侧用户帮助进行反馈。我们原则上将于收到您的反馈后的5个工作日内做出答复或反馈处理结果。
MySQL忽略大小写
在 数据库 管理中,大小写是一个重要的问题。虽然MySQL本身对大小写不敏感,但在实际应用中,大小写的不一致可能会导致数据查询和操作的错误。因此,了解MySQL对大小写的处理方式,对于数据库管理员和开发者来说,是非常重要的。
首先,MySQL对关键字的大小写是敏感的。比如,用户名、密码、表名、列名等关键字,在查询和操作时,必须使用完全相同的大小写。如果大小写不一致,MySQL会将其视为不同的关键字,从而导致查询和操作的错误。
其次,MySQL对一些特定的字符和关键字也有特殊的大小写规则。比如,关键字`NULL`的大小写是`NULL`,关键字`AND`的大小写是`AND`,关键字`LIKE`的大小写是`LIKE`等。如果不了解这些特殊的大小写规则,也可能会导致查询和操作的错误。
此外,MySQL还支持大小写转换。在查询和操作时,可以使用`LOWER()`和`UPPER()`函数,将关键字转换为小写或大写。这样可以避免因为大小写不一致而导致的错误。
总的来说,MySQL对大小写是敏感的,但在实际应用中,通过使用`LOWER()`和`UPPER()`函数,可以避免因为大小写不一致而导致的错误。对于数据库管理员和开发者来说,了解MySQL对大小写的处理方式,可以更好地管理和维护数据库,提高数据库的稳定性和安全性。